Sal Khan

Founder and CEO of Khan Academy

Sal Khan is the founder and CEO of Khan Academy, a nonprofit with the mission of providing a free, world-class education for anyone, anywhere. He is also the founder of Schoolhouse.world, Khan Lab School and Khan World School, all nonprofits focused on making world class, personalized mastery education accessible. Sal’s interest in education began while he was an undergraduate at MIT. He developed math software for children with ADHD and tutored fourth- and seventh-grade public school students in Boston. He holds three degrees from MIT and an MBA from Harvard Business School.

Sultana Siddiqui

Founder & President, HUM Network Limited

Sultana Siddiqui is a pioneering media entrepreneur and the first woman in South Asia to establish and lead a television network. She founded Eye Television Network, later rebranded as HUM Network Limited, in 2004. Under her leadership, HUM TV became Pakistan’s first 24-hour Urdu entertainment channel, revolutionizing local broadcasting. Her commitment to producing socially relevant content has garnered numerous national and international awards, including the Sitara-i-Imtiaz, Pakistan’s third-highest civilian honor. Siddiqui is also a prominent advocate for women's empowerment in media and has mentored emerging talent across the industry.

JJ Zhuang

Co-Founder & Former CTO, Acompli (Acquired by Microsoft)

JJ Zhuang is a distinguished technology executive and entrepreneur, renowned for his expertise in artificial intelligence and mobile applications. He co-founded Acompli, a mobile email and calendar app, serving as its Chief Technology Officer. Acompli was acquired by Microsoft in 2014 for approximately $200 million, leading to the development of Outlook Mobile. Following the acquisition, Zhuang joined Instacart as Chief Architect, where he played a pivotal role in integrating AI-driven technologies to enhance user experience and operational efficiency.

Khushbakht ShujaAt

Former Senator & Advocate for Education and Women’s Rights

Khushbakht Shujaat is a seasoned public servant and educationist with a career spanning over four decades. She served as a Member of the National Assembly of Pakistan from 2008 to 2013 and as a Senator from 2015 to 2021. Shujaat holds a Master’s degree in Journalism from the University of Karachi and has been a vocal advocate for youth empowerment, gender equality, and accessible education. In recognition of her exemplary public service, she was honored with the Sitara-i-Imtiaz, one of Pakistan’s highest civilian awards.

Duraid Qureshi

CEO, HUM Network Limited

Duraid Qureshi is a prominent media executive and the CEO of HUM Network Limited, overseeing the operations of Pakistan’s leading entertainment network. He co-founded Moomal Productions, transforming it into one of the country's largest private production houses. Qureshi played a crucial role in the launch of HUM TV in 2005, focusing on promoting Pakistani culture and talent. He also founded HUM Films, aiming to revive Pakistan's film industry and distribute local films internationally. His leadership has been recognized with the Sitara-i-Imtiaz, one of Pakistan’s highest civilian awards, in recognition of his contributions to the media industry.

Nadeem Zaman

Global Marketing Executive | Former VP, The Coca-Cola Company | Business Growth Leader, Kimberly-Clark

Nadeem Zaman is a seasoned global marketing leader with 25+ years driving growth and innovation at Coca-Cola, Unilever, and Kimberly-Clark. Known for building resilient brands and creating impactful consumer experiences, he has led major business transformations across 120+ markets in Asia, Europe, Africa, and the U.S.

At Coca-Cola, he served as Vice President for Southern Africa and Business Unit Head for Russia, Ukraine & Belarus, spearheading campaigns like Coke Studio, recognized with Cannes Lions and Loeries awards. At Kimberly-Clark, he drives strategic growth for the Baby & Childcare portfolio across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. Recipient of LUMS’ Vice Chancellor Alumni Achievement Award, Zaman is a thought leader in marketing and brand strategy, blending consumer insights, operational excellence, and creative vision to deliver measurable results.
